About PHC-Jinnaram
- Primary Health Centers play key role in serving health needs of below poverty line rural people.
- PHC-Jinnaram is situated in Medak District.
- They treat around 40-60 outpatients per week, apart from regular field visits in the rural areas.
- PHC provides general out-patient consultation, and gynecologist and delivery services.
Present problems at PHC-Jinnaram
The PHC-Jinnaram building slab is leaking. This facility does not have a proper drainage facility. Due to the lack of these facilities patients are suffering while staying in that building, especially in the rainy season.
Volunteer work done at PHC-Jinnaram
Keeping in mind these problems, S&P Capital IQ Hyd. conducted a CIM event at PHC-Jinnaram on June 08, 2014
- Renovated and painted PHC
- Distributed bread and fruits to the patients
- Interacted with patients
- Helped hospital staff in organizing the hospital
- Cleaned and planted saplings at the PHC premises
Impact of Volunteer work at PHC-Jinnaram
After the CIM project, the building has a new look and the water leakage problem also got solved. Now hospital capacity has increased and it can provide treatment to more patients. These facilities will enable doctors to provide better treatment to the patients with improved zeal and enthusiasm. But, more importantly this project will now enable safe and health delivery of babies, the future of our nation.
